## Service Accounts — Log Sampling for Chattermill

For this week's eng sync: the Chattermill ingest service now samples debug logs at 5% to cut storage costs on the Loglane backend. The svc-chattermill account handles sampling config pushes and nothing else. Config changes go through the Loglane admin API; authenticate the service account with the key below.

service key, kagep-yafop: qvz23-ZKPHptIdEFAcWdmbBSRvIiM

Finance Review Summary — Gross Margin

For the incoming director of Calloway Instruments.

Blended gross margin held at 41.2%, though the Ferrow product line slipped two points on freight and component costs. Pricing actions planned for spring should recover roughly half. Fuller detail sits in the quarterly pack; one confidential point follows below.

management briefing: Only 33 of the 205 pilot accounts renewed Kasath, so a churn review is set for October 17. Weniusek Logistics is in early talks to buy Holethax Freight for about $345.6 million.

Release runbook — Quillstone 4.2 rollout. Before you flip traffic, bump the pooler config on the Marrowdb cluster: max connections to 180, idle timeout to 90s. Yes, again — the defaults reset every time Ops rebuilds the image, and we've been bitten twice. Watch the pool saturation graph for five minutes post-deploy; anything above 85% means roll back. Once the pool looks healthy, sign the release manifest with the key below before tagging.

deploy key for kagup-bawig: bky9_ZMq28eTw9

CI note: notification fan-out backpressure on Larkspur builds. When the fan-out queue in Pebblecast backs up, CI jobs stall at the "notify subscribers" stage rather than failing outright. Check the queue depth panel first; anything over 5k means the dispatcher is throttling. Restarting the dispatcher pod usually clears it within two minutes. If you escalate, include the token from the stalled stage.

session token of kagup-hahaf = htk3_2b8